Key Responsibilities

Lead development of NPU IP Pre-Silicon Simulation software models for SoC designs
Collaborate with cross-functional teams on virtual platform development
Drive early software bring-up and hardware validation processes
Contribute to architectural decisions for AI acceleration products
Optimize software stack performance for silicon implementations
Develop and maintain simulation and validation frameworks

Industry Trends

The convergence of AI hardware and software development is creating a new category of specialized engineering roles that bridge traditional hardware and software domains. NPU (Neural Processing Unit) development is becoming critical as AI workloads increasingly move to edge devices and personal computers. The trend toward AI-enabled PCs is driving demand for engineers who can optimize both hardware and software stacks for AI acceleration.
